    Beschreibung / Inhaltsverzeichnis: Die Kohäsionsenergiedichten (c.e.d.) der Copolymerisate verschiedener Zusammensetzungen aus 2-Hydroxyäthylmethacrylat (HEMA) und Methylacrylat (MA) wurden durch Quellungsmessungen bestimmt. Es zeigte sich, daß die c.e.d. abnimmt, wenn der Gehalt an 2-Hydroxyäthylmethacrylat im Copolymeren vergrößert wird.
    Notizen: The cohesive energy densities (c.e.d.) of copolymers having varying compositions of 2-hydroxyethylmethacrylate (HEMA) and methylacrylate (MA) were determined from swelling measurements. It was found that the c.e.d. decreases as the 2-hydroxyethylmethacrylate content increases in the copolymer.

    Notizen: The phase diagrams of the ternary system poly(ethenyl-1,3,4-oxadiazole-2,5-diyl-1,4 phenylene), sulfuric acid, and water indicated that the increase of the ethenyl residue in the copolymers increased the solubility in the acid. The critical point of separation in sulfuric acid was determined, and it decreased from 74% to 60.5% as the ethenyl ratio of copolymers was increased. The electrical properties in the temperature range of 0-90°C at a fixed frequency of 1592 Hz were also investigated. The tan δ values increased with increase in temperature and passed through a maximum. The temperature of this maximum varied with the nature of the copolymer. The observed increase in the dielectric constant with temperature may be due to increased segmental motion in the amorphous region of the polymers.

    Notizen: Homopolymers and copolymers containing the polybenzimidazoles ring were prepared from terephthalic acid (T), fumaric acid (F), and 3,3′-diaminobenzidine tetrachloride (DAB) in polyphosphoric acid. The polymers were characterized by viscometry, infrared spectroscopy, and nitrogen analyses. The effect of copolymer composition on the ultraviolet and visible spectra, solubility in various solvents, and density was also investigated. The relative thermal stability of the various polybenzimidazoles was investigated by using dynamic thermogravimetry in air. Polybenzimidazole derived from terephthalic acid was most stable, and the introduction of aliphatic residues resulted in a decrease in thermal stability. However, the homopolymer of fumaric acid was more stable than the copolymers of fumaric acid and terephthalic acid.
